Those "quirks" are a rich source of confusion and bugs for anyone who
doesn't understand how this stuff is actually defined. (Yes, I'm
acknowledging, yet again, that the way C specifies its treatment of
arrays is confusing.)
A user who thinks that arrays are simply "passed by reference" is likely
to try to apply sizeof to an array parameter (and might or might not get
a diagnostic from the compiler). A slightly more sophisticated user is
still likely to be unsure of just where the "quirks" are.
